#ff01e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ff01e5 is composed of 100% red, 0.4%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.6% magenta, 10.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 306.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 50.2%. #ff01e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ff with #ff00cb.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

● #ff01e5 color description : Vivid magenta.
#ff01e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ff01e5 has RGB values of R:255, G:1,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.1, K:0. Its decimal value is 16712165.

Shades and Tints of #ff01e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#ffecf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ff01e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a7688 is the less saturated color, while #ff01e5 is the most saturated one.
